Examples

Digital Transformation in Energy and Utilities is the process of using digital technology to create new, innovative products, services, and/or processes that improve customer experience and increase efficiency. This can include the utilization of advanced analytics, automation, artificial intelligence, and the Internet of Things (IoT) to drive better decisionmaking, better customer service, and ultimately, improved customer satisfaction.

One example of digital transformation in energy and utilities is the development of smart meters. Smart meters are digital meters that can transmit data to utilities in realtime, enabling customers to track their energy use and make decisions to reduce their energy consumption. Smart meters can also be linked to other devices, such as thermostats, to allow customers to monitor and control their energy use remotely.

Another example of digital transformation in energy and utilities is the use of big data. By collecting and analyzing data from multiple sources, utilities can identify and respond to customer needs more quickly, develop better customer engagement strategies, and improve operational efficiency. For example, utilities can use big data to identify areas of peak energy consumption, which can then be addressed with targeted energy efficiency initiatives.

Finally, artificial intelligence (AI) is being used to create more efficient and accurate energy management systems. AI can be used to monitor energy consumption and detect anomalies, such as potential outages, enabling utilities to take proactive steps to avoid costly downtime. AI can also be used to automate tasks, such as customer service inquiries or billing processes, allowing utilities to provide better customer service with fewer resources.
